Bimergen Energy Partners with RedChip to Advance Investor Relations Strategy Amid Energy Storage Boom

Bimergen Energy Corporation has selected RedChip Companies to manage its investor relations program as the company advances its portfolio of utility-scale battery energy storage projects. The partnership comes at a critical time for the energy storage sector, with significant growth projections driven by increasing power demands from data centers and grid modernization initiatives.

Benjamin Tran, Bimergen Chairman and CEO, emphasized the strategic timing of this collaboration, noting that the company is advancing a 2.0 GW portfolio of battery energy storage system projects. The surge in demand for energy storage, driven by artificial intelligence applications, electrification trends, and grid modernization requirements, positions Bimergen's projects to deliver contract-backed revenues while providing essential grid stability services. The partnership with RedChip is expected to enhance Bimergen's visibility among both institutional and retail investors as the company communicates the long-term value being built through its development pipeline.

Dave Gentry, CEO of RedChip, highlighted Bimergen's unique position within one of the renewable energy sector's fastest-growing segments. The company's robust pipeline, experienced leadership team, and commitment to stable, long-term revenue streams through institutional partnerships present what Gentry characterized as a compelling investment story. RedChip plans to deliver Bimergen's message to its global audience through its integrated investor relations and media platform, which includes comprehensive services designed for microcap and small-cap companies.

Industry projections underscore the significance of this partnership, with U.S. data center power demand expected to double by 2030 and grid-scale battery storage capacity projected to grow at a 24% compound annual growth rate through the decade. These powerful industry tailwinds position Bimergen to capitalize on the expanding market for energy storage solutions. The company currently owns 23 development stage BESS projects with cumulative energy capacity of approximately 2 GW, focusing on generating revenues from delivering critical power grid stability services.

Bimergen's business model involves securing project financing and overseeing construction of energy storage projects while partnering with institutional counterparties to manage daily energy trading operations under long-term offtake agreements. This approach ensures stable, contract-backed revenue streams that align with investor expectations for predictable returns. RedChip brings substantial experience to the engagement, having operated as an international investor relations, media, and research firm for 33 years with a focus on microcap and small-cap companies. The firm's comprehensive service platform includes worldwide distribution networks for stock research, retail and institutional roadshows, and digital media investor relations capabilities that have generated millions of unique investor views. RedChip's television programming, including the weekly show Small Stocks, Big Money that airs on Bloomberg US, provides additional visibility channels for client companies.
